Respondent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India praying to issue a writ of Mandamus directing the respondent to reissue the 10th Standard Mark Statement and Transfer Certificate of the petitioner in the new name, i.e. "R.Adithya" as per the Tamil Nadu Government Gazette, copy dated 12.03.2014.

ORDER

Seeking change of name in the 10th Standard Mark Statement and Transfer Certificate, the petitioner gave a representation to the respondent on 27.7.2015. As the said

representation has not been disposed of by the respondent so far, the present writ petition has been filed.

2.The learned Government Advocate has submitted that the said request will have to be made through the Headmaster of the School, in which the petitioner has studied.

3. In view of the above, the petitioner is at liberty to make a request to the Headmaster of the School, in which he studied. As and when such communication is received from the Headmaster concerned, the authority concerned will have to consider the same and take appropriate steps within a period of six weeks thereafter.

4. The writ petition is disposed of accordingly. No costs. 09.09.2015 Index:Yes/No msk To Directorate of Government Examination, College Road, D.P.I.Campus, Nungambakkam,
